Pointless Fun (at least for me): Welterweight Tournament

The UFC Welterweight division is a mess.  Paul Daley has thrown the ultimate wrench into the title picture and with GSP ready for a return in early 2010 we have no idea who the hell is going to face him.  Whomever the UFC chooses will have some legitimate criticisms against a title shot.  There is not one "contender" who clearly deserves the title shot.  Recently the idea (which will never happen) of a welterweight contender tournament has been discussed and discussed.  While the idea makes sense and I cannot find a fan that would not love to follow a tournament, it is most likely not going to happen. 

However, that does not need to prevent us from having some fun, creating a bracket, and voting on who we think would win.  For pure entertainment purposes WKR has ranked the top 16 UFC Welterweights and placed them in a single elimination bracket.  I am sure there will be much dispute over the seeds, but that is why we play the games (you know what I mean) and the true winner (in our minds) will come out on top.  Below I have listed the seeds and a copy of the tournament breakdown.  We will sporadically post different match-ups and make our way through the tournament.  You will vote to decide who would move on.  *Seeding note: the seeds are based off of who WKR (myself this time, I do not want to throw other writers under the bus) believes to be the top welterweights and not who is next in line.  While Swick might be closer to a title shot than Thiago Alves (because he just lost), Alves is the better fighter.

Star-divide

1. Thiago Alves                   9. Paul Daley

2. Jon Fitch                        10. Carlos Condit

3. Josh Koscheck              11. Karo Parisyan

4. Mike Swick                    12. Dong Hyun Kim

5. Martin Kampmann        13. Dustin Hazlett

6. Dan Hardy                    14. Anthony Johnson

7. Paulo Thiago                15. Marcus Davis

8. Matt Hughes                 16. Brock Larson
